Welcome spring sports 2024

Spring has sprung and spring sports have begun! Tryouts have officially ended and teams have been posted throughout all sports.
Senior%2C+Kayla+Loughrey%2C+plays+a+ball+forward+during+a+2023+home+game+at+Elizabeth+Kennedy+Stadium.
Senior, Kayla Loughrey, plays a ball forward during a 2023 home game at Elizabeth Kennedy Stadium.

Broomfield girls soccer is holding 23 players on their varsity roster and plays their first game March 7th against Cheyenne Mountain at Broomfield High School at 6:30.

Broomfield boys baseball is also holding 23 players on the varsity team. First game will be played at Silver Creek High School at 4:00 against Silver Creek March 7th. They will also be playing at Coors Field on March 15th at 1:00 against Arapahoe High School for a foundation game.

Broomfield girls tennis will have three singles players and four doubles teams on their varsity team. The first match will be played against Rocky Mountain at Rocky Mountain at 4:00 on March 5th.

Broomfield girls golf is holding 11 players on their roster and recently had their first tournament at Broadlands Course hosted by Legacy High School. They placed 3rd in the Front Range League. The next tournament will be played at Eagle Trace on Saturday, March 16th. This tournament is named Chilly Chili Invite hosted by Broomfield High School.

Track and field is holding 192 people on their team this year. The varsity and jv roster will be fluid throughout the season, and varsity will consist of the top 30 weekly. The first meet will be this Saturday, March 9th, hosted by Boulder and Monarch High School at Centaurus High School.
